How Many Pokémon Games Are There on Nintendo Switch?

In total, there are **12 Pokémon games available on the Nintendo Switch**. This includes mainline titles from the 8th and 9th generations, as well as numerous spinoffs. For clarity, we've considered mainline games with two versions as one entry. Note that this list does not include Pokémon games available through Nintendo Switch Online, which are listed separately below.

It's worth mentioning that 2024 was a skip year for Pokémon, marking over a year since the last new game release and two years since the most recent mainline title. However, The Pokémon Company released Pokémon TCG Pocket, a highly successful free app version of the trading card game. Although not available on the Switch, it's a must-try for Pokémon fans.

All Pokémon Games on the Nintendo Switch (in Release Order)

Pokkén Tournament DX (2017)

Pokkén Tournament DX

Originally launched on the Wii U in 2016, Pokkén Tournament received a deluxe version for the Nintendo Switch in 2017, featuring new characters and enhanced visuals to leverage the improved hardware. Enjoy thrilling three-on-three battles with friends, both locally and online.

Pokémon Quest (2018)

Pokémon Quest

Pokémon Quest transforms your favorite Pokémon into adorable cube forms. This free-to-play game offers a simple yet engaging combat system where you send your Pokémon on expeditions, equipping them with various abilities to tackle different challenges.

Pokémon: Let's Go, Pikachu! & Let's Go, Eevee! (2018)

Pokémon: Let's Go, Pikachu! & Let's Go, Eevee!

These titles are remakes of the iconic 1998 Pokémon Yellow, marking the first mainline Pokémon games on a home console. Set in the Kanto region, they feature all 151 original Pokémon with various forms from previous mainline games. With enhanced accessibility, these remakes are perfect for both newcomers and veterans.

Pokémon Sword & Shield (2019)

Pokémon Sword & Shield

Pokémon Sword & Shield introduced open-world elements through the Wild Areas, allowing free exploration and wild Pokémon battles. These games also brought back the Gym system and introduced the eighth generation of Pokémon, featuring Dynamax and Gigantamax forms.

Pokémon Mystery Dungeon: Rescue Team DX (2020)

Pokémon Mystery Dungeon: Rescue Team DX

A remake of the 2005 titles, Pokémon Mystery Dungeon: Red Rescue Team & Blue Rescue Team, this game marks the first spinoff remake in the series. Developed by Spike Chunsoft, it involves completing jobs in dungeons and unlocking new Pokémon.

Pokémon Café ReMix (2020)

Pokémon Café ReMix

In this charming free-to-play puzzle game, you and Eevee manage a café, serving food and drinks to visiting Pokémon. Similar to games like Disney Tsum Tsum, you connect Pokémon to solve puzzles.

New Pokémon Snap (2021)

New Pokémon Snap

After over 20 years, New Pokémon Snap brings back the beloved photography mechanic. Traverse various biomes and capture images of wild Pokémon. Unlock new courses by taking quality photos, offering ample content to explore.

Pokémon Unite (2021)

Pokémon Unite

Pokémon's first foray into the MOBA genre, Pokémon Unite is a free-to-play game where you control a team of five Pokémon in competitive online battles. With a wide selection of Pokémon, you can tailor your team to your strategy. The game has gained recognition in esports tournaments.

Pokémon Brilliant Diamond & Shining Pearl (2021)

Pokémon Brilliant Diamond & Shining Pearl

Remakes of the 2006 Nintendo DS games, Pokémon Diamond & Pearl, these titles feature the fourth generation of Pokémon with a new chibi art style that honors the originals while offering a fresh look.

Pokémon Legends: Arceus (2022)

Pokémon Legends: Arceus

Often hailed as one of the best Pokémon games on the Switch, Pokémon Legends: Arceus is set in the past in the Hisui region. Focused on exploration, you can roam freely to capture Pokémon and explore diverse environments. Strategic gameplay is key as you navigate the map and interact with roaming Pokémon.

Pokémon Scarlet & Violet (2022)

Pokémon Scarlet & Violet

Launching Generation 9, Pokémon Scarlet & Violet introduce a fully open world where you can explore freely. The completed DLC pass, The Hidden Treasure of Area Zero, adds to the rich gameplay experience, making it an excellent time to dive into these titles.

Detective Pikachu Returns (2023)

Detective Pikachu Returns

Following the success of the game and movie, Detective Pikachu Returns continues the mystery-solving adventure. Tim's father is missing, and it's up to Detective Pikachu to solve the case with new puzzles and investigations. A must-play for fans of Pokémon and mystery games.

Available Pokémon Games With Nintendo Switch Online + Expansion Pack

The Nintendo Switch Online + Expansion Pack subscription service offers additional Pokémon titles for those looking to expand their collection. Here are the five Pokémon games available with this membership:

  • Pokémon Trading Card Game
  • Pokémon Snap
  • Pokémon Puzzle League
  • Pokémon Stadium
  • Pokémon Stadium 2

Upcoming Pokémon Games on Nintendo Switch

After a year without a new Pokémon game, Pokémon Day 2024 brought exciting news about upcoming releases. The highlight was the announcement of a new Pokémon Legends game set to launch in 2025. While details are scarce, it's anticipated that Pokémon Legends Z-A will be available on both the Nintendo Switch and the newly announced Switch 2.
